#58b666 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58b666 is composed of 34.5% red, 71.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 44%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 128.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#58b666 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ffcc with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#58b666 color description : Moderate lime green.
#58b666 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58b666 has RGB values of R:88, G:182,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5813862.

Shades and Tints of #58b666
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a05 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#58b666
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868886 is the less saturated color, while #17f739 is the most saturated one.
